Victor matrix BVE-59659. The snowball men / The Revelers

TitleSource
The snowball men (Primary title)Victor ledgers
The snowball man (Alternate title)U.S. Copyright Office files
Let's go places [Motion picture] (Work title)Victor ledgers
Authors and ComposersNotes
James V. Monaco (composer)
James Brockman (lyricist)
Composer information source: U.S. Copyright Office files.
PersonnelNotes Hide Additional Titles
The Revelers (Vocal group)
James Melton (vocalist : tenor vocal)
Frank Black (instrumentalist : piano)
Elliott Shaw (vocalist : baritone vocal)
Wilfred Glenn (vocalist : bass vocal)
Lewis James (vocalist : tenor vocal)
  • Description: Male vocal quartet, with piano
  • Category: Vocal
  • Language: English
  • Master Size: 10-in.
Notes
Source(s): Victor ledgers.
Take Date and PlaceTakeStatusLabel Name/NumberFormatNote Hide Additional Titles
3/31/1930 New York, New York. 44th St. Lab 1 Hold
3/31/1930 New York, New York. 44th St. Lab 2 Hold
3/31/1930 New York, New York. 44th St. Lab 3 Master/hold
